Assessing the Value of Your Old Vehicle 

What Makes a Car “Junk”? 

A car is typically considered “junk” if it’s non-running, irreparably damaged, or costs more to repair than its current market value. Common signs include severe rust, engine failure, or damage from an accident. 

However, even junk cars hold some value due to their reusable parts or scrap metal. Identifying this value is the first step to making the most of your junk car. 

How to Calculate Junk Car Value 

Use tools like Kelley Blue Book or online junk car value calculators to gauge how much your car might be worth. Pay attention to factors such as mileage, condition, and demand for certain parts.

Assessing the Damage to a Flooded Car

Floodwater can wreak havoc on multiple parts of your vehicle. Here’s a closer look at the types of damage:

Mechanical Damage

Water in the engine, transmission, or fuel system can lead to mechanical issues, such as a flooded engine or rusted components. These repairs are often costly and may not restore the car to its original condition.

Electrical Damage

Electrical systems are particularly vulnerable to water exposure. Damage to wiring, lights, sensors, and onboard computers can cause ongoing safety risks and malfunctions.

Interior Damage

Floodwaters often leave traces of mud, mold, and bacteria in a car’s upholstery and carpets. This can lead to health hazards, foul odors, and costly cleaning or replacement.

Long-Term Issues

Even after repairs, driving a flooded vehicle can pose risks. Corrosion, rust, and electrical failures may emerge weeks or months later, reducing the car’s reliability and resale value.

Will Insurance Cover the Damage?

Insurance coverage for your flooded vehicle depends on your specific policy. Here’s a breakdown of common coverage options:

Comprehensive Coverage

Covers flood damage, including mechanical, electrical, and interior repairs, but it is optional and must be part of your policy.

Liability Coverage

Does not cover flood damage to your car. This type of insurance only covers damages you cause to others.

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age

Typically, this coverage does not apply to flood damage.

Gap Insurance

Covers the difference between your car’s value and the remaining loan balance if it’s declared a total loss.

Understanding your policy is crucial. Check for deductibles, limits, or exclusions that may affect your claim.

Tip: File your flooded car claim as soon as possible and provide complete documentation to streamline the process.

How Do Insurance Companies Decide if a Car is Totaled?

A vehicle is considered totaled when the cost of repairing it, combined with its salvage value, exceeds its actual cash value (ACV). Here’s how insurance companies approach the decision:

  • Actual Cash Value (ACV) – Your car’s current market value before the flood damage occurred.
  • Repair Costs – All expenses associated with fixing mechanical, electrical, and interior damage.
  • Salvage Value – The estimated worth of the car in its damaged state. A high salvage value may increase the likelihood of totaling the car.
  • State Laws – Some states have specific thresholds for declaring a total loss, typically around 70–75% of the car’s ACV.

For example, if your car’s ACV is $10,000, and repair costs total $6,000 with a salvage value of $2,000, your insurer may consider it a total loss.

Tax Deductions for Vehicle Donations in Indiana

Tax deductions for vehicle donations are an incentive offered by the IRS to encourage people to support charitable organizations. When you donate a vehicle, including a junk or scrap car, to a qualified charity, you may be eligible to deduct its value from your taxable income. However, the process involves careful documentation and adherence to specific IRS and Indiana state guidelines.

For many car owners, the promise of a cleaner garage or driveway and a reduced tax liability can make this a worthwhile decision. But before jumping in, it’s essential to know the rules and requirements.

Are All Charities Eligible for Tax Deductions?

Not all organizations can provide you with a tax-deductible receipt for your donation. To qualify for a tax deduction, you must donate your car to a recognized 501(c)(3) charitable organization. These include:

  • Religious organizations
  • Nonprofit schools and hospitals
  • Public charities
  • Environmental conservation groups
  • Other IRS-approved organizations

Before making your donation, verify the status of the charity by visiting the IRS’s Tax-Exempt Organization Search tool. This ensures the organization meets federal requirements, and you won’t have any surprises come tax season.

Indiana-Specific Regulations for Junk Car Donations

Indiana follows IRS guidelines for vehicle donations but has its own nuances that local taxpayers should keep in mind. Here are a few key points:

  • Indiana tax credits may vary depending on the organization you donate to, so check if the charity also qualifies for any state incentives on top of federal deductions.
  • The organization should be willing to provide an Indiana-compliant donation receipt.
  • Unlike selling your car to an Indianapolis auto salvage yard, donating typically requires that the vehicle be transferred directly to the charity—or an authorized agent—without involving a middleman.
  • Understanding these elements ensures you’re following both federal and state-specific requirements.

How to Determine Your Junk Car’s Value

The value of the tax deduction you claim will depend on your vehicle’s fair market value (FMV). But how do you calculate that, especially for a junk or non-functional car?

  • Online Valuation Tools: Use resources like Kelley Blue Book or Edmunds to get an initial estimate of your vehicle’s FMV before sharing it with scrap car buyers or charities.
  • Final Sale by Charity: If the charity sells your car, the IRS typically limits your deduction to the sale price. This is often the case for junk cars.
  • Special Causes: If the car is used directly by the charity rather than sold, you may be eligible to deduct the full FMV.

It’s crucial to keep written confirmation of the valuation process for inclusion in your tax filing.

Required Documentation to Claim Your Deduction

To successfully claim your car donation as a tax deduction, be ready with the following documentation:

  • Donation Receipt: Get a signed receipt from the charity including your name, vehicle details, and the organization’s EIN (Employer Identification Number).
  • IRS Form 8283: Required for deductions valued over $500. Donations exceeding $5,000 may require an independent appraisal.
  • Vehicle Title Transfer: Sign over the title to the charity and obtain a copy for your records.
  • Acknowledgment Letter: If your vehicle sells for over $500, you’ll also need a statement from the charity specifying the sale amount.

Missing any of these documents could put your deduction in jeopardy.

Can I Get a Tax Credit for Recycling a Car at a Scrap Yard?

While recycling your car at a salvage yard is environmentally friendly, it doesn’t qualify for tax deductions. Only donations to qualified charitable organizations are eligible for tax benefits. The Lifecycle of a Scrap Car

The recycling process for scrap cars and scrap parts begins with the collection phase. During this stage, junk car buyers or auto salvage companies gather unwanted vehicles from various sources, including individuals, tow yards, and auctions. Once collected, these cars are transported to dedicated facilities where the real magic happens.

At the recycling facility, the dismantling process begins. Skilled technicians strategically strip each car of its valuable components, such as engines, transmissions, and catalytic converters. These parts are either refurbished for resale or melted down for reuse as scrap metal. The remaining shell of the car, often referred to as the chassis, is also processed for scrap metal recycling, ensuring that nearly every piece of the vehicle is put to good use.

The final stage of automotive recycling involves the reuse and recycling of materials. Steel, aluminum, and other metals extracted from scrapped vehicles are reintroduced into the manufacturing process, significantly reducing the need for new raw materials. This not only conserves natural resources but also lowers the carbon footprint associated with producing new materials.

Signs of Catalytic Converter Failure

Recognizing the symptoms of a failing catalytic converter can save you a lot of headaches. Here are key signs to watch out for:

Reduced Engine Performance

One of the earliest signs of catalytic converter failure is a noticeable drop in engine performance. You may experience sluggish acceleration or reduced power, especially when climbing hills or carrying heavy loads. This happens because a clogged converter restricts the exhaust flow, forcing the engine to work harder.

Unusual Noises

A broken catalytic converter often produces strange noises. If you hear rattling sounds coming from underneath your vehicle, it could indicate loose or damaged components within the converter. Additionally, a failing converter might cause the engine to misfire, leading to popping or backfiring noises.

Failed Emissions Test

A failing catalytic converter can cause your vehicle to fail an emissions test. If your car’s exhaust system isn’t functioning correctly, it will release higher levels of pollutants. This not only harms the environment but can also result in fines or the inability to register your vehicle.

Common Causes of Catalytic Converter Failure

Understanding why catalytic converters fail can help you prevent future issues. Here are the main culprits:

Overheating

Overheating is a common cause of catalytic converter failure. Excessive heat can melt the internal components, causing blockages and reducing efficiency. Overheating can be caused by engine misfires, a faulty oxygen sensor, or prolonged driving with a rich fuel mixture.

Physical Damage

Physical damage is another reason why catalytic converters fail. Road debris and rough driving conditions can cause dents or cracks in the converter’s casing. Even small amounts of damage can lead to significant problems over time, such as reduced effectiveness and increased emissions.

Engine Problems

Engine issues can also lead to catalytic converter failure. Problems like oil leaks, coolant leaks, or excessive fuel consumption can clog or contaminate the converter. These issues should be addressed promptly to avoid damaging the converter and other engine components.

Average Cost of Catalytic Converter Replacement

Replacing a catalytic converter can be expensive, but understanding the costs involved can help you make informed decisions.

Factors Affecting Price

Several factors can influence the cost of replacing a catalytic converter. These include the make and model of your vehicle, the type of converter needed, and labor costs.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) converters tend to be more expensive than aftermarket options, but they may offer better performance and durability.

Affordable Replacements

If the cost of a new catalytic converter seems daunting, there are affordable alternatives. Rebuilt or refurbished converters can be a cost-effective option, though they may not last as long as new ones. Additionally, consider looking for deals or discounts from reputable auto parts suppliers.
